Significant wealth can bring significant complexity. We understand those challenges, walking with high-net-worth individuals and families through key inflection points in their wealth. We've advised business owners, corporate executives, and other wealth creators since 1996. As a result, we are comfortable unwinding the intricacies of each client's situation.
When clients encounter significant crossroads in their financial lives, they look to us for practical guidance. We work well with high-achieving individuals who come to see us as members of their inner circle, contributing to a solid financial foundation for themselves and their families.

A collaborative approach
When clients engage our team, we begin by learning all we can about their situation—what they would like to achieve in the years ahead, the intended purpose for their wealth, and the people and causes they value. Our interaction is consultative and thorough.
Strong collaborators, we don't dictate—we listen. Fortified with that knowledge, we're skilled in delineating a detailed plan to pursue client goals, customized to their distinctive parameters. Together, we advance steady momentum toward each client's priorities, revisiting those objectives regularly to gauge our progress.
We believe clients appreciate our approachability and our dedication to their long-term well-being—qualities we demonstrate through our daily decision making.

An integrated suite of services
We provide the sustained focus and frequent interaction that significant wealth requires, unifying multiple aspects of a client's financial framework:
- Tax-sensitive investment management
- Risk analysis and mitigation
- Diversification, hedging, and monetization strategies
- Generational wealth transfer
- Wealth planning
- Family wealth dynamics
Our advice is oriented for long-term success, supporting clients in pursuing the lives and legacies they envision by deploying their wealth with greater purpose.
